Power Studies

Conducting load flow analysis to study the flow of electrical power through the system and ensure balanced and stable operation. Performing short circuit studies to assess the impact of short circuits and determine protective device ratings. Evaluating the potential for arc flash hazards and establishing appropriate protective measures.

Substations/Switchyards

Design the layout and configuration of electrical substations and switchyards to facilitate efficient power distribution. Specify equipment like transformers, circuit breakers, switches, and others. Developing one-line diagrams to illustrate the electrical configuration and connectivity of the substation.

Grounding and Lightning Protection

Designing grounding systems to ensure proper equipment grounding and personnel safety. Implementing lightning protection measures, including lightning rods and surge protection devices, to safeguard equipment and structures.

Low-Voltage (LV) and Medium-Voltage (MV) Power Distribution

Cable Sizing and Routing for LV and MV distribution systems, considering voltage drop, current-carrying capacity, and environmental conditions. Switchgear and Panel Designing to control and distribute electrical power. Distribution System Layout Planning of LV and MV distribution systems to optimize efficiency and ease of maintenance. Protection Coordination of relays, fuses, circuit breakers to ensure selective and effective fault clearing.

Motor Control Centers (MCCs)

Designing motor control centers for efficient control and protection of electric motors. Conducting motor starting studies to determine the impact of motor starting on the power system and design appropriate starting methods.

Emergency Power Systems

Designing emergency power systems, including backup generators and automatic transfer switches. Specifying designs of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) systems to provide temporary power during brief outages.

Harmonic Analysis

Analysing harmonic distortion in the power system to mitigate potential issues with sensitive electronic equipment. Designing harmonic filters to minimize harmonic distortion and improve power quality.

Instrumentation and Control Systems Integration

Collaborating with instrumentation and control engineers to integrate electrical systems with programmable logic controllers (PLCs) and distributed control systems (DCS). Designing data communication networks (DCN) for data exchange between electrical systems and control systems.

Regulatory Compliance

Ensuring that electrical designs comply with applicable electrical codes and standards. Creating arc flash labels and documentation in compliance with safety regulations.
